Skip to main content
BlogsSoftware Testing guidance

Reasons to Invest in Software Testing Services

By April 3, 2019January 28th, 2026No Comments5 min read
Reasons to Invest: Why Software Testing Services is Important for Every Business

Software testing has always played an important role in delivering reliable digital products. However, the expectations placed on software in modern days are very different from what they were even a few years ago.

Today’s applications operate in cloud-native environments, integrate AI-driven features, and support users across multiple devices and regions. As a result, software testing has evolved from a final checkpoint into a continuous, strategic function that directly impacts business stability and growth. Below are the key reasons why investing in software testing services has become a practical and strategic necessity. 

Why Software Testing Services Matter More?

1. Software Complexity Has Outgrown Traditional Testing Approaches

Modern applications are built on microservices, APIs, third-party integrations, and distributed cloud infrastructure. A small change in one component can impact several others. Dedicated testing services bring structure, coverage, and system-level validation that internal teams often struggle to maintain alongside rapid development. 

2. Faster Releases Leave Less Room for Error

Agile and DevOps practices have compressed release cycles dramatically. While speed is essential, it also reduces the margin for mistakes. Continuous and automated testing ensures that frequent releases do not compromise stability, allowing teams to move fast without accumulating risk. 

 3. Security Issues Are Easier to Prevent Than Fix

Security vulnerabilities discovered after release are expensive, disruptive, and damaging to trust. Integrating security testing early in the development lifecycle helps identify weaknesses while code is still evolving, reducing the likelihood of emergency fixes and post-release incidents.

4. Regulatory Expectations Are Increasing Across Markets

Global regulations around data protection, accessibility, and AI governance are becoming stricter. Organizations are now expected to demonstrate that their systems are reliable, fair, and compliant. Structured testing provides the evidence, documentation, and validation needed to meet these obligations. 

5. Performance Directly Impacts User Retention

Users expect applications to be fast, responsive, and reliable—regardless of device or location. Performance testing helps identify bottlenecks before users experience them, ensuring applications remain stable during peak traffic and growth phases. 

6. Accessibility Is No Longer Optional

Ensuring software is usable by people with different abilities is both a legal requirement and a responsibility. Accessibility testing validates compliance with recognized standards and ensures digital products are inclusive and usable for a wider audience. 

 7. Automation Requires Ongoing Maintenance Without Added Overhead

Test automation delivers value only when it remains reliable. Modern QA software testing services use adaptive and self-maintaining approaches that reduce script breakage caused by UI or workflow changes, keeping automation effective over time. 

8. Edge and Real-Time Systems Demand Context-Aware Testing

Applications that rely on edge computing, IoT devices, or real-time data processing behave differently under varying network and hardware conditions. Specialized testing validates system behavior where latency, connectivity, and resource constraints are real-world concerns. 

9.Browser and Device Diversity Continues to Expand

Users access software through a wide range of browsers, operating systems, and screen sizes. Cross-browser and cross-device testing ensures consistency and prevents environment-specific issues from reaching production. 

10. Legacy Systems Still Carry Business-Critical Value

Many organizations depend on legacy platforms that must continue to function while modern features are introduced. Testing services help stabilize these systems, allowing modernization efforts without disrupting existing operations. 

 11. Mobile Ecosystems Are Increasingly Fragmented

With constant OS updates and device variations, mobile applications require thorough validation across real-world scenarios. Structured mobile testing helps ensure reliable behavior across devices, regions, and network conditions. 

12. Continuous Testing Reduces Long-Term Technical Debt

Skipping or delaying testing often results in fragile systems that are difficult to extend or maintain. Consistent testing practices keep codebases healthier, making future enhancements less costly and more predictable. 

13. User Experience Cannot Be Fully Automated

While automation is essential, human insight remains critical. Exploratory testing uncovers usability issues, confusing workflows, and edge cases that automated scripts cannot detect, improving overall product experience. 

14. APIs Are the Backbone of Modern Applications

Microservices-based systems depend heavily on API communication. API testing ensures data accuracy, contract consistency, and resilience when services evolve independently. 

 15. Reliable Testing Enables Confident CI/CD Pipelines

Automated testing integrated into CI/CD pipelines allows teams to release updates with confidence. This reduces deployment risk and supports a steady, predictable delivery rhythm. 

16. Scalability Must Be Validated Before Growth Occurs

Growth often exposes system weaknesses. Load and scalability testing validate whether infrastructure can handle increased demand, helping organizations prepare for traffic spikes and expansion. 

17. Data Privacy Requires Continuous Verification

With stricter privacy laws, organizations must ensure sensitive data is handled correctly at all times. Testing validates encryption, storage, and data flow practices, reducing compliance and reputational risk. 

18. AI-Based Systems Require Ongoing Validation

AI-driven features introduce unique challenges, including data bias, unpredictability, and model drift. Testing services help ensure AI systems behave consistently, fairly, and within defined boundaries. 

 19. Deeper Visibility Improves Defect Diagnosis

Modern testing tools provide better insight into runtime behavior, network conditions, and system interactions. This allows teams to identify root causes faster and resolve issues more effectively. 

 20. Performance Engineering Improves Overall System Health

Rather than focusing on isolated metrics, performance engineering evaluates how different components interact. This holistic view helps optimize efficiency, stability, and cost over time. 

Final Thoughts 

Investing in software testing services is about protecting business continuity, enabling safe innovation, and maintaining trust with users. As software systems become more interconnected and expectations continue to rise, quality can no longer be treated as a final checkpoint—it must be built into every stage of delivery. 

Organizations that approach testing as a long-term capability rather than a short-term task are better positioned to adapt, scale, and compete in an increasingly digital world. 

Build Quality Into Every Release: Get in touch with QA Leaders 

If your teams are navigating complex systems, faster delivery cycles, or regulatory pressure, a structured testing strategy makes the difference. Testrig Technologies, leading QA Company helps organizations embed quality engineering practices that support scalability, security, and long-term reliability.